Mining Incidents
Fatality · MSHA Record #219881580001

Electrician

May 25, 1988 at 10:38 AM
Clear Fork Underground Mine · Underground · Coal
Nicholas County, WV
Classification ELECTRICAL
Type Contact with electrical current
Investigator narrative
I.NAME ELECTRICIAN PUMPER WAS W ORKING ON SPLICE IN A #10-4 COND.PUMP CABLE WHEN HE APPARENTLY MADE CONTACT PHASE TO PHASE WITH THE ENERGIZED CONDUCTORS
